The Frederick National Laboratory is a Federally Funded Research and Development Center (FFRDC) sponsored by the National Cancer Institute (NCI) and operated by Leidos Biomedical Research, Inc. The lab addresses some of the most urgent and intractable problems in the biomedical sciences in cancer and AIDS, drug development and first-in-human clinical trials, applications of nanotechnology in medicine, and rapid response to emerging threats of infectious diseases.

PROGRAM DESCRIPTION

The Enterprise IT directorate (EIT) provides IT infrastructure, system solutions and information security to the Frederick National Laboratory and NCI Frederick community. Our team enables the FFRDC operations with IT solutions and supporting the scientific mission.

KEY ROLES/RESPONSIBILITIES

EIT requires a Program Manager to assure budgetary, compliance, performance reporting and control for our directorate.
  • Will work closely with EIT functional teams and the Director to plan and track costs to ensure the optimal and compliant operation of the program
  • Support reporting of EIT performance metrics across the service areas
  • Liaison between EIT and the FNL Financial Directorate, providing forecast and cost data in support of EACs and other financial requirements
  • Liaison between EIT and EIT's COR (contracting officer's representative) to answer expense questions, request additional resources and provide IT budget information
  • Control expenditures and assure proper cost allocation through PR approvals and tracking
  • Work with EIT functional directors (Infrastructure, Enterprise Solutions, PMO, Info Sec) to manage cost and optimize resources on a monthly basis. This coordination to be used for (a) tracking all MSAs (maintenance service agreements) to ensure timely renewal, sufficient funding, and removal of decommissioned systems and (b) identifying and tracking new software and hardware requirements
  • Lead or support defining, tracking and reporting KPIs across the EIT service areas
  • Support the EIT Infrastructure director with IT equipment budgets
  • Support subcontractor management with burn rate tracking and funding adjustments
  • Lead Change Management activities associated with EIT's SOW and funding
  • Lead financial-oriented data calls from FNL Financial Directorate and government customer
